Make an Album Cover
1 - Go to Random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ia
The first random wikipedia article you get is the name of your band. 2 - Go to Random Quotes - The Quotations Page The last four or five words of the very last quote of the page is the title of your first album. 3 - Go to Flickr: Explore interesting photos from the last 7 days in FlickrLand... Third picture, no matter what it is, will be your album cover. 4 - Use paint or photoshop or similar to put it all together (it's album art, so make the picture square). Open the photo, and type in the band name and album title. Here is my album. http://img.photobucket.com/albums/v3...albumcover.jpg |
